Women’s day at CADE

On the international women’s, we look back to stare at the evolution in recent years of the engineering sector, traditionally considered a world led by men.

More and more women are part of this sector, therefore, at CADE we break stereotypes by fostering a team made up of men and women, the essence of an organization adapted to current times and focused on a professional career plan designed for people. and on equal opportunities.

At CADE we promote the importance of reconciling work and family life, offering flexible hours to all its staff and valuing the professional skills acquired under equal conditions. More and more women are part of this team, occupying positions in different areas of the organization such as Technical Personnel or Project Engineer, and even in those positions that imply a certain degree of responsibility and team management such as Project Manager or women who They are part of the management team. Therefore, in the constant process of continuous improvement of the organization, CADE implemented in 2020, subsidized by the “Instituto de la Mujer de Castilla-La Mancha, an Equality Plan contributing to the ongoing maintenance of achieving an organization adapted to the reality of today.
